Key Strava Statistics, Facts and Trends for this Year
Key Strava Statistics, Facts and Trends for 2025
- Strava currently has over 135 million total (free and paid) users across more than 190 countries. This is impressive given that just 5 years ago Strava had less than 80 million registered users. With the current growth rate it’s predicted that 2032 Strava will have >200 million users across the globe. This number includes both free and paid users. (Source)
- Strava is popular among cyclists and fitness enthusiasts across the globe, but particularly in Europe, Australia and United States. (Source)
- Strava’s revenue reached $163.4 million in 2024, up from $132.3 million in 2023. With a CAGR of 4.2% it’s predicted Strava’s revenue will shoot through $230 million by 2032. (Source)
- Strava’s previous revenue figures show consistent growth, $110 million in 2022, $91million in 2021, and $72million in 2020. (Source)
- Strava was valued at $1.5 billion in 2020, in a funding round led by Sequoia Capital and TCV. Recently, the perceived value of the company grew and hit a new record of $2.2 billion. (Source)
- In 2019 Strava’s valuation was only $0.3 billon, a paltry sum compared to the current valuation of $2.2 billion. (Source)
- Strava has raised a total of $180 million over 8 funding rounds: 2 Early-Stage, 5 Late-Stage and 1 Debt rounds. (Source)
- Strava’s largest funding round so far was a Series F round for $110 million in Nov 2020, led by TCV. (Source)
- Strava has a mobile app available on both Apple iOS and Google Android. More than 100 million Android and Apple iOS users have Strava’s app on their phones. (Source)
- Strava’s mobile app downloads are still growing strongly and by 2032 it’s predicted Strava will reach >132 million app downloads. (Source)
- 40% of Strava users are women. 60% of Strava users are men. (Source)
- In United States 42% of Strava users are Whites, 32% are Blacks, 20% are Hispanics and 6% are classified as Other. (Source)
- An average Strava user exercises roughly 4.2h per week, or roughly 220h per month. (Source)
- Strava serves users across multiple generations with varying fitness motivations and preferences. (Source)
- 45% of Strava users are Millennials. 28% of Strava users are Gen X’s. 16% of Strava users are Gen Z’s. 6% of Strava users are Boomers. 5% of Strava users are Gen Alphas. (Source)
- The most popular sports on Strava are running, cycling and walking. (Source)
- More than 2.2 billion user activities are published on Strava every year. (Source)
- Strava users cover more than 30bn kilometers per year. (Source)
- Strava currently employs over 540 people. 20% of their workforce consists of software engineers. (Source)
Detailed Strava Statistics, Facts and Trends for this Year
Launch date | July 2009 |
HQ | San Francisco, California |
People | Michael Hovarth (co-founder, CEO), Mark Gainey (co-founder, Chairman) |
Business type | Private |
License | Proprietary |
Industry | Fitness |
How Many Users Does Strava Have and in How Many Countries?
Strava currently has over 135 million total users across more than 190 countries (there’re currently 195 countries in the world). This is impressive given that just 5 years ago Strava had less than 80 million registered users. (Source)
With the current growth rate it’s predicted that by 2032 Strava will have >200 million users across the globe. This number includes both free and paid users. (Source)
Year | Users (in millions) |
---|---|
2016 | 20 |
2017 | 28 |
2018 | 36 |
2019 | 42 |
2020 | 55 |
2021 | 76 |
2022 | 95 |
2023 | 120 |
2024 | 135 |
2032 | >200 |

Strava is popular among cyclists and fitness enthusiasts across the globe, but particularly in Europe, Australia and United States. (Source)
What is Strava’s Revenue?
Strava’s revenue reached $163.4 million in 2024, up from $132.3 million in 2023. With a CAGR of 4.2% it’s predicted Strava’s revenue will shoot through $230 million by 2032. (Source)
Strava’s previous revenue figures also show consistent growth. $110 million in 2022, $91million in 2021, and $72million in 2020. (Source)

What is Strava’s Valuation?
Strava was valued at $1.5 billion in 2020, in a funding round led by Sequoia Capital and TCV. This year, the perceived value of the company grew and hit a new record of $2.2 billion. (Source)
In 2019 Strava’s valuation was only $0.3 billon. This is a paltry sum compared to the current valuation of $2.2 billion. (Source)
Year | Valuation (in billions) |
---|---|
2019 | $0.3 |
2020 | $1.5 |
2025 | $2.2 |
How Many Downloads Does Strava’s Mobile App Have?
Strava has more than 100 million mobile app downloads distributed between Google Android and Apple iOS devices. (Source)
~53 million of Android users have Strava installed, compared to ~47 million Apple iOS users. (Source)
Strava’s mobile app downloads are still growing strongly and by 2032 it’s predicted Strava will reach >132 million app downloads.

What is the Age Demographics of Strava Users?
The age demographics of Strava users are:
- 45% of Strava users are Millennials.
- 28% of Strava users are Gen X’s.
- 16% of Strava users are Gen Z’s.
- 6% of Strava users are Boomers.
- 5% of Strava users are Gen Alphas.
(Source)
As you can see Strava serves users across multiple generations and with varying fitness motivations and preferences.

Who are Strava Users in the United States?
In United States 42% of Strava users are Whites, 32% are Blacks, 20% are Hispanics and 6% are classified as Other. (Source)

What is the Average Annual Workout Time per User on Strava?
An average Strava user exercises roughly 4.2h per week, or roughly 220h per month. (Source)
Keep in mind that exercising can be just walking, or power walking. In fact, Strava’s internal data and reports show that walking is the single most popular sport on Strava (Strava users cover more than 30bn kilometers per year). (Source)
Cycling and running are also very popular activities among Strava users. (Source)
More than 2.2 billion user activities are published on Strava every year. (Source)
